Summary of China Industrials Update Industry Overview - The report focuses on the China Industrials sector, particularly capital goods, construction machinery, lithium battery equipment, and automation [6][7][8]. - The overall industry view is categorized as In-Line [2]. Key Insights Sector Cycle and Outlook - A positive outlook for capital goods is driven by: - Industrial upgrades and technology iterations - Domestic replacement cycles - Overseas opportunities, particularly in lithium battery equipment and construction machinery [6]. - The sector is transitioning from a down-cycle of 3-4 years to an up-cycle [7]. - Solar equipment is identified as the weakest segment due to overcapacity and sluggish demand [7]. Performance Recap - 1H25 sector performance shows mixed results across various sub-sectors: - Automation: +1% y-y - Heavy-duty trucks: +7% y-y - Lithium battery equipment: +39% y-y - Solar equipment: -41% y-y [11][12][13]. - The trading P/E for many sub-sectors is above the five-year median, indicating potential overvaluation [15]. Long-term Drivers - Three long-term drivers for growth include: 1. AI technology diffusion into intelligent manufacturing 2. Advanced equipment localization 3. Global expansion [6]. Heavy-Duty Trucks (HDT) - HDT sales grew by 7% y-y in 1H25, with a forecast of 1 million units for the full year [54]. - The market is expected to see a 5% y-y growth in 2026, driven by domestic replacement demand [56]. Lithium Battery Equipment - Demand for lithium battery equipment is projected to grow by 46% in 2025 and 24% in 2026, driven by: - Capacity expansions by leading players - The first major replacement cycle starting in 2025 [118][121][124]. Solar Equipment - The solar equipment market is expected to remain weak, with a forecast of single-digit growth in global installations for 2026-27 [125][127]. - China may face a shortfall in solar installations in 2026-27 due to saturated downstream demand [128]. Automation and Robotics - The automation market is in a mild recovery stage, with expectations for continued growth in 2026-27 [68][69]. - Industrial robot shipments grew by 20% y-y in 2Q25, with significant contributions from the auto and electronics sectors [107][112]. Additional Insights - Construction machinery utilization rates have declined slightly, indicating potential challenges in the sector [42]. - The report highlights the importance of localization in manufacturing, with expectations for increased market share for domestic players [114][115].
